What drives the number

Event type, format, date, and audience size

Four things move the price most. Event type sets the baseline, since a corporate event carries different demands than a house party. Format matters next: walkaround through the room, a featured show, or both will price differently.

Date and season matter too, because the holiday stretch from roughly October through December books out fast and commands more. Audience size and travel round it out. The way to get a real number is to share those details, and the choosing guide covers what else to weigh besides price.

How much does a magician cost in LA?
A magician in LA is priced as a custom quote, not a fixed rate, because the cost depends on the event type, the format, the date, and the audience size. Share those details to get a real number for your event.
Why don't magicians list their prices?
Because the right price depends on the job. A two-hour holiday party and a featured gala set are different bookings, so a fixed rate sheet would misprice one of them. A custom quote built around your night is the honest number.
What makes a magician more expensive?
Event type, format, date, and audience size are the main drivers. Featured shows, peak holiday dates from October through December, larger crowds, and added travel all move the number up.
